利用拨码开关控制米字管进行字母显示最终文档

利用拨码开关控制米字管进行字母显示最终文档

ID:15094787

大小:9.66 MB

页数:15页

时间:2018-08-01

利用拨码开关控制米字管进行字母显示最终文档_第1页
利用拨码开关控制米字管进行字母显示最终文档_第2页
利用拨码开关控制米字管进行字母显示最终文档_第3页
利用拨码开关控制米字管进行字母显示最终文档_第4页
利用拨码开关控制米字管进行字母显示最终文档_第5页
资源描述:

《利用拨码开关控制米字管进行字母显示最终文档》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、中北大学课程设计说明书   学生姓名:刘公绪学号:1106044241 学院:仪器与电子学院 专业:电子科学与技术 题目:利用拨码开关控制米字管进行字母显示专业负责人  甄国涌 指导教师:文丰职称:副教授   2014年6月9日-14-中北大学课程设计说明书   学生姓名:刘公绪学号:1106044241 学院:仪器与电子学院 专业:电子科学与技术 题目:利用拨码开关控制米字管进行字母显示专业负责人  甄国涌 指导教师:文丰职称:副教授   -14-2014年6月9日目录1、课程设计目的…………………………………………………………………22、课

2、程设计内容及要求…………………………………………………………22.1、设计内容……………………………………………………………………22.2、设计要求……………………………………………………………………23、设计方案及实现情况…………………………………………………………23.1、设计思路……………………………………………………………………23.2、工作原理及框图……………………………………………………………23.3、参考A--Z显示结果………………………………………………………33.4、字母对应的二进制译码……………………………………………………

3、53.5、功能描述……………………………………………………………………64、VHDL程序……………………………………………………………………85、仿真结果………………………………………………………………………125.1、实验箱验证况………………………………………………………………126、课程设计总结…………………………………………………………………147、参考文献………………………………………………………………………15-14-1、课程设计目的(1).学习操作数字电路设计实验开发系统,掌握米字管的工作原理及应用。(2).掌握组合逻辑电路、时序逻

4、辑电路的设计方法。(3).学习掌握可编程器件设计的全过程。2、课程设计内容和要求:2.1、设计内容用VHDL语言编写程序,利用拨码开关控制米字管进行字母显示。2.2、设计要求(1).学习掌握拨码开关控制模块、米字管的工作原理及应用;(2).熟练掌握VHDL编程语言,编写拨码开关控制模块的控制逻辑;(3).仿真所编写的程序,模拟验证所编写的模块功能;(4).下载程序到芯片中,硬件验证所设置的功能,能够实现字母显示;(5).整理设计内容,编写设计说明书。 3、 设计方案及实现情况3.1、设计思路这个实验是用米字管显示26个英文字母,通过五个拨码开关

5、不同的高低状态表示26种不同的字母显示。在完成基本功能的情况下尝试多种模式控制输出,如自动输出,闪烁输出,与手动拨码相结合等等。实验中大致有三种方案,一种是顶层文件设计法:即设计一个顶层实体,将各模块作为内部构件,通过元件例化语句给出各模块的引脚映射关系,然后将各构件对应的实体分别写出来,不需要生成图形,直接用硬件描述语言就可以实现,平常实验时对此种方法运用的比较熟练。第二种方法即是图形模块法:即用vhdl将各模块写好,生成图形,再将各图形模块的引脚对应的连好。最后也能实现该功能。前两种方法可谓殊途同归,都用到了模块分割的法,不过,一个是自上而

6、下,一个是自下而上。这里我在深入理解题目的前提下,决定采用第三种方法。从逻辑功能上入手,各个功能模块儿分别用process语句实现,即用一个实体,通过把几个功能模块整合到结构体的各process中,巧妙的通过信号在各process语句即各功能模块中传递,同时用了case嵌套语句,将模式选择和译码电路有机结合起来。总之一句话,在逻辑结构上走点捷径,避免了顶层实体或者各模块图形化设计过程,用一个实体就完成很多功能。-14-3.2、工作原理及框图全部清零(米字管上的17个数码管全灭)模式选择00模式手动控制显示01模式拨码开关控制10模式自动递增显示

7、11模式时钟作用全部显示1(米字管上的17个数码管全亮)米字管显示字母的原理是将米字管分成17个状态,通过不同的管脚的状态显示其17个不同的发光二极管,再用拨码开关译码后控制发光二级管的亮灭,从而达到显示不同字母的功能。3.3,参考A--Z显示结果如下-14--14--14-3.4,字母对应的二进制译码当复位信号为低,处于上升沿状态是,二进制分别显示,显示A—Z的二进制译码为:显示字母引脚:“ABCDEFGHIJKLMNOPQ”显示字母引脚:“ABCDEFGHIJKLMNOPQ”A"00110000000110100"N"00011010100

8、000010"B"01111000001010010"0"11111111000000000"C"11001111000000000"P"100000

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。